Durability

Aluminium’s inherent strength and resistance to corrosion make it an ideal material for solar frames. Unlike steel, aluminium does not rust, ensuring a long lifespan of your solar panels. Its robust structure withstands harsh weather conditions, including strong winds, hail, and extreme temperatures, safeguarding your investment from premature damage.

Lightweight

The light weight of aluminium solar frames is a significant advantage during installation and handling. The reduced weight allows for easier transportation, faster assembly, and minimizes the need for heavy equipment. This not only saves time and labour costs but also reduces the risk of accidents during installation.

Cost-effectiveness

Aluminium solar frames offer a valuable balance between cost and performance. While they may have a slightly higher upfront investment compared to steel frames, their durability, extended lifespan, and reduced maintenance expenses result in long-term savings. In addition, aluminium’s high recyclability contributes to its cost-efficiency by reducing disposal costs and promoting environmental sustainability.

Environmental Sustainability

Aluminium is a highly recyclable material, with over 75% of aluminium produced today derived from recycled sources. By choosing aluminium solar frames, you contribute to reducing greenhouse gas emissions and conserve natural resources. Moreover, aluminium’s light weight during transportation minimizes fuel consumption, further reducing your carbon footprint.
